Traditional NFL scouting relied on film study, combine measurables, and gut instinct. That era is fading fast. In 2025, every team in the league uses some form of AI-powered analytics to evaluate quarterbacks like Tua Tagovailoa — from draft rooms to contract negotiations to in-game play-calling.

The NFL's partnership with AWS has produced Next Gen Stats: a player-tracking system that records player positions 25 times per second using RFID chips embedded in shoulder pads. This real-time data, combined with machine learning models trained on decades of historical performance, creates a fundamentally new way to evaluate the present and predict the future of Tua Tagovailoa and every quarterback in professional football.

When AI systems evaluate Tua Tagovailoa, they look far beyond touchdowns and passer rating. Completion Percentage Over Expectation (CPOE) measures how a quarterback performs relative to the difficulty of each throw. Tua Tagovailoa consistently ranks in the top five among all active NFL quarterbacks on this metric — meaning he completes passes at a rate significantly higher than statistical models would predict based on target depth, coverage type, and pressure faced.

Performance AI EPA Models

EPA & Next Gen Stats Rank Tua Tagovailoa Elite

Expected Points Added (EPA) per play is the gold standard metric in modern NFL AI analytics. Tua Tagovailoa consistently generates positive EPA at one of the highest rates in the league — meaning the Dolphins gain more expected points per play with Tua throwing than statistical averages predict. AWS Next Gen Stats AI also shows Tua has among the fastest average time-to-throw at 2.36 seconds, reducing his exposure to blindside hits that carry concussion risk.

Biomechanical AI Analyzes Tua Tagovailoa's Throwing Mechanics

Computer vision AI models analyze throwing mechanics frame-by-frame to detect biomechanical inefficiencies that predict both injury risk and performance decline. For Tua Tagovailoa, biomechanical analysis reveals a compact, efficient release that minimizes shoulder stress — a positive longevity indicator. However, his scrambling behavior when pressured shows higher head collision risk than average for his position, which AI flags as a concern specific to his concussion history.
